The North Dakota High School Coaches Association has selected the 9-man Football All-State teams.

First-team offense

QB - Jake Hagler, sr., North Star; Lance Knudson, sr. Divide County; RB - Jaron Moor, sr., Lakota/Adams-Edmore; Kayne Griffith, jr., Richland; Blake Bosch, sr., South Border; Dylan Ruff, sr., Central McLean; WR/TE - Daniel Grande, sr., North Star; Jeff Illies, sr., Wyndmere-Lidgerwood; OL - Luke Bacon, jr., Towner-Granville-Upham; Andrew Beine, sr., Napoleon-Gackle-Streeter; Ethan Feil, sr., Divide County

First-team defense

DL - Spencer Robbins, sr., Cavalier; Steven Hunt, sr., North Star; Nathan Rauhauser, sr., Central McLean; LB - Josh Edmonson, sr., New Rockford-Sheyenne; Brady Thielges, jr., LaMoure-L-M; Isaac Jacobs, jr., Divide County; DB - Ryan Chrest, jr., Cavalier; Ethan Haley, jr., New Rockford-Sheyenne; Eli Luna, soph., Towner-Granville-Upham; Luis Vasquez, sr., Wyndmere-Lidgerwood
 

Second team

No positions designated

Cavalier - Brock Robbins, soph.; Lakota/Adams-Edmore - Dylan Eichelberger, sr.; North Border - Brandon Anderson, sr.; North Star - Brooks Larson, sr.; New Rockford-Sheyenne - Chance LaBrie, sr., and Alex Perleberg, sr.; LaMoure-L-M - Logan Shockman, sr., Anthony Olson, soph., and Jared Meiklejohn, sr.; Hankinson - Cody Birnbaum, sr.; Napoleon-Gackle-Streeter - Trent Fettig, jr., and Steven Weigel, sr.; Towner-Granville-Upham - Ridge Bachmeier, sr.; Drake-Anamoose - Darin McClintock, jr.; Surrey - Bryan Dye, jr., Tayler Wallstrum, sr., and Holden Hartley, sr.; Shiloh Christian - Blake Emmel, soph., and A.J. Dale, soph.; Divide County - Bennett Lystad, sr.; Beach - Parker Abraham, sr.; Central McLean - Mitchell LeRoy, sr.
